To print: Click here or Select File and then Print from your browser's menu
Foodpanda launches delivery network in 30 additional cities pan-India
Our Bureau, Bengaluru
Foodpanda, India’s fastest growing food delivery company, has launched its delivery network in 30 additional cities across India, taking its presence to 50 cities.